gnutls_session_set_data - API function
#include <gnutls/gnutls.h>
int gnutls_session_set_data(gnutls_session_t session, const void *
session_data, size_t session_data_size);
gnutls_session_t session
is a gnutls_session_t type.
const void * session_data
is a pointer to space to hold the session.
size_t session_data_size
is the session's size
Sets all session parameters, in order to resume a previously
established session. The session data given must be the one returned
by gnutls_session_get_data(). This function should be called before
gnutls_handshake().
Keep in mind that session resuming is advisory. The server may choose
not to resume the session, thus a full handshake will be performed.
On success, GNUTLS_E_SUCCESS (0) is returned, otherwise an error code
is returned.
